What Are Bridgerton Books All About?

So, what exactly are the Bridgerton books? Well, buckle up because we're about to take a deep dive into this Regency-era masterpiece. The series follows the lives of the eight Bridgerton siblings as they navigate love, heartbreak, and societal expectations in 1800s London. Each book focuses on a different sibling, exploring their unique journey toward finding true love. But it's not all sunshine and roses—there's plenty of drama, secrets, and scandals along the way.

At the heart of the series is Lady Whistledown, the mysterious gossip columnist whose biting commentary keeps the ton on edge. Her witty observations and scandalous revelations add an extra layer of intrigue to the story, making it impossible to put down. Trust me, you'll be dying to figure out her true identity by the end of the first book.
